2015-11-20 44 views
1

我正在使用Windows上的React Native。 我正在关注tutorial但我有一个问题,当我在Android设备(4.1.2)上运行它时,它显示红色屏幕,显示错误信息“Unable to download JS bundle”,当我点击菜单按钮时在开发设置中输入IP地址,然后点击开发设置应用程序崩溃。单击开发设置时应用程序崩溃

回答

0

当我尝试在dev设置中输入IP地址时,我遇到了同样的问题。我的应用程序会一遍又一遍地崩溃,我无法将该选项设置为“关闭”。我通过从手机上卸载应用程序并从cli重新运行它来修复它。

3

要解决的“无法下载JS捆绑”和设备上部署的应用,你需要:

1.在Android中创建文件夹的资产/应用/ src目录/主

2.运行下列项目中的根目录下命令

curl "http://localhost:8081/index.android.bundle?platform=android" -o "android/app/src/main/assets/index.android.bundle" 

之后,它应该工作照常运行的

react-native run-android 

命令,一切都应该没事。希望这也适用于Windows ...

+1

谢谢,这解决了我的问题! –

+0

非常有趣。但是,现在您需要每次更新都更新'index.android.bundle'文件。我们有没有想到为什么应用程序崩溃时,打开开发设置和解决方案可能是什么? –

相关问题